GRINNELL – Cornell senior
Aaron Davidson blew away the field in the men's 5000-meter run and anchored an impressive victory in the distance medley relay at Saturday's Darren Young Invitational hosted by Grinnell.

The two-time champion Davidson won the 5000 with a swift clocking of 15:14.63, ranking No. 1 in the Midwest Conference this season. He crossed the finish line 21 seconds ahead of Nebraska Wesleyan's runner-up Colby Karr.

The men's distance medley quartet of freshman
Gabe Soda, senior
Jacob Engelken, freshman
Isaak Hutchings and Davidson turned in a winning time of 10:45.75, finishing 33 seconds in front of its nearest competitor. The mark ranks in the top 50 in NCAA Division III this indoor campaign.

Billie Fogarty highlighted Cornell's women's performances with a runner-up effort in the 5000. The junior crossed in 19:20.25 for a top-five MWC mark.

Cornell's men scored 34 team points, the women 20. Both finished eighth in the team standings.
